In today's digital age, information is constantly being shared and accessed across various platforms and devices. While the internet has made our lives easier, it has also raised concerns about the security and privacy of our online data. This is where virtual private networking (VPN) software comes in.

A VPN is a tool that creates a secure and private connection over a public network such as the internet, allowing users to send and receive data as if their devices were directly connected to a private network. This technology has gained popularity in recent years due to its numerous positive benefits, making it an essential tool for individuals and businesses alike.

One of the greatest advantages of using a VPN is its ability to protect your online privacy. With the rising number of cyber threats, it has become crucial to safeguard our personal information from hackers and data breaches. A VPN encrypts all data transmitted between your device and the internet, making it nearly impossible for anyone to intercept and decipher your online activities. This is especially important when using public Wi-Fi networks, which are often unsecured and vulnerable to cyber attacks.

Not only does a VPN protect your online privacy, but it also allows you to access restricted content and bypass censorship. With a VPN, you can connect to servers in different countries, enabling you to access websites and services that may be blocked in your region. This is especially useful for individuals who travel frequently and encounter geo-restricted content. Additionally, VPNs can also be used to bypass government censorship in countries where internet access is restricted.

Another significant benefit of using a VPN is that it can improve your online security. Apart from encrypting your data, VPNs also hide your IP address, which is a unique identifier assigned to your device by your internet service provider. By masking your IP address, a VPN can prevent websites and online services from tracking your online activities and location. This adds an extra layer of security, especially for online banking and other sensitive transactions.

In addition to individual users, businesses can also reap the benefits of VPN software. With the increasing trend of remote work, companies are relying on virtual private networks to provide their employees with secure remote access to company resources. This means employees can access confidential company data and applications from their home or any remote location without compromising security. This has become crucial for businesses as it allows them to maintain productivity and reduces the risk of data breaches.

Moreover, by using a VPN, organizations can also improve data protection and compliance. Many industries, such as finance and healthcare, have strict regulations regarding the protection of sensitive data. By using a VPN, companies can ensure that their data is encrypted and accessed securely, thus complying with industry regulations.

Lastly, many VPN providers offer additional features such as ad-blocking and malware protection that further enhance online security. These features not only protect your device and data, but they also provide a smoother and more enjoyable browsing experience.
